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Tom Misch ft. Loyle Carner’s “Water Baby” are about embracing the ups and downs of life and going with the flow like the water. The song’s opening line, “'Cause I was born a water baby, swimming with these times” sets the tone for the entire song as the artists recognize that life is not always smooth sailing, but that they have always been able to swim with the tide. The following line referring to “grooves that turn the grey to sunshine” speaks to how music can lift people’s spirits when they’re feeling down.


Carner's verse in the song touches on his struggles with financial hardships and the sacrifices he makes for his family despite not being able to afford them. The line "Don't you worry, two leaves won't grow the same, and people might forget your name" is a reminder to not compare yourself to others because everyone has their unique journey in life. The chorus repeats "Go with the flow of this running water" to reinforce the idea of embracing life’s challenges and riding the wave with optimism and resilience.


Overall, the song encourages listeners to keep moving forward, even when things get tough, and to find comfort in the fact that life is always flowing, moving and changing.
